Heads up: if the Lintrock baseline file in the Quarrow repo drifts from main, CI fails with a "stale baseline" error even when the code is fine. Quick fix is to regenerate the baseline on a clean checkout and re-push. If a customer build is blocked, confirm the failing run matches the token below before escalating.

build token for yadug-yagag: htk21_c863c33eb8b82c0c9c152

When a scheduled export fails in Quillbarrow, the job lands in the dead-letter queue with a reason code. Retry from the Exports console rather than re-running the pipeline manually; the console preserves the original manifest and avoids duplicate deliveries. Three consecutive failures lock the export profile, and unlocking it requires the recovery credential held by the platform team. Past maintainers have lost time hunting for it, so we now keep it documented here. The passphrase to unlock a locked export profile is:

strongbox words: druath-quenael

Hey — handing off the cold-start work on the Brimjet handlers. Short version: pre-warming helps the checkout path but not the report generators, and bumping memory past 512 made things worse. I left flame graphs and a tuning diary for whoever picks this up next. Everything's collected on the internal page below:

runbook for kawip-tafog: https://argocd.nelvrohq.internal/build